The 12th Opec and non-Opec ministerial meeting, held via videoconference, concluded on 3 December – two days later than planned – with a compromise over production cuts, which from January will be 500,000 b/d higher (7.7m b/d rather than 7.2m b/d) than agreed in the cartel’s 12 April meeting that had helped to reverse the Covid-driven price slump.
